MADISON, Wis. – Former Altoona schools superintendent Dan Peggs was sentenced to eight years in prison for possession of child pornography. Judge James Peterson called it “a somber day” to have to sentence a former educator for pornography. The victim gave an emotional statement that Peggs had used her image in trafficking porn. “The emotional toll to watch him come and do this to someone his students’ age left a black hole in me,” she said. Peggs, his voice in quivers and in tears, said hehad been in a dark place and was sorry for what he did.
